Rick Devens from the Cila Tribe Speaks Out About Inappropriate Treatment on Reality Show
Rick Devens, a well-known contestant from the Cila tribe, has recently come forward with serious allegations about his experience on a popular reality television show. Devens expressed his anger and disappointment over the inappropriate behavior he endured while filming, stating, “I was touched inappropriately by another man.” This revelation has sparked conversations about the safety and respect of contestants on reality TV programs.
